In this performance comparison, the Samsung Galaxy Z Flip5 with its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Gen 2 (4nm) performs better than the Motorola Edge 60 Fusion with the MediaTek Dimensity 7400 (4nm), thanks to superior chipset efficiency.
Samsung Galaxy Z Flip5 offers 4 years of OS updates, whereas Motorola Edge 60 Fusion provides 3 years. For security updates, Samsung Galaxy Z Flip5 offers 5 years of support compared to Motorola Edge 60 Fusion's 4 years.
Both Motorola Edge 60 Fusion and Samsung Galaxy Z Flip5 feature AMOLED displays, offering vibrant colors and deeper blacks. Both smartphones offer the same 120 Hz refresh rate. Motorola Edge 60 Fusion also boasts a brighter screen with 4500 nits of peak brightness, enhancing outdoor visibility. Notably, Motorola Edge 60 Fusion offers a higher screen resolution, resulting in sharper visuals and more detailed content.
Motorola Edge 60 Fusion comes with a larger 5500 mAh battery, which may offer longer usage on a single charge. Motorola Edge 60 Fusion also supports faster wired charging at 68W, compared to 25W on Samsung Galaxy Z Flip5. Samsung Galaxy Z Flip5 supports wireless charging at 15W, while Motorola Edge 60 Fusion lacks this feature.
Motorola Edge 60 Fusion offers better protection against water and dust with an IP69 rating.
